Transaction 81a17e73a901c932e670071456be1b15cbdc5a0bcaeeec78beab7d2199ef7469

1 Input
2 Outputs
  • 81a17e73a901c932e670071456be1b15cbdc5a0bcaeeec78beab7d2199ef7469:0
  • value  64000000
    address  1FMvz7FYorgZzmv8yX93LQRRmVMTLTwBXx
  • 81a17e73a901c932e670071456be1b15cbdc5a0bcaeeec78beab7d2199ef7469:1
  • value  1737109175
    address  1HgcjDJEwe6KBTnEoXURL6UNscdpw9Vehm